Born in Sacramento, California, in 2001, she began her career at a very young age, initially under the name J.J. Totah. Early roles in television shows like "Jessie" and the family film "Parental Guidance" provided a foundation, but it was her breakout role as Charlyne in the critically acclaimed film "The Edge of Seventeen" that truly announced her arrival. Her fearless commitment to authenticity and her ability to embody complex characters with humor and vulnerability set her apart. Subsequently, her leading role in the NBC sitcom "Champions" further solidified her status as a rising star, showcasing her versatility in carrying a comedic performance.

Born in 1933 in Berkeley, California, Bondurant did not inherit wealth; he forged it with calloused hands and a fierce competitive spirit. He began his career in the relatively humble role of a mechanic, servicing the Packards and Fords that populated the nascent drag racing scene of the late 1950s. However, his mechanical aptitude was merely the foundation for a breathtaking talent behind the wheel. Transitioning from the wrench to the wheel, he quickly climbed the ranks, his name becoming synonymous with the golden age of Americana racing. His partnership with the Ford Motor Company in the early 1960s was not just a sponsorship; it was a validation of his skill. He became the embodiment of the Ford V8, a hunter on the asphalt savannas of Europe and the American Southwest, chasing down rivals in events that tested both machine and man.
